CREATE YOUR GROUP
Give your reading circle a home
Start by naming your group, adding a short description and choosing whether it should be private or public.
- Private: only invited members can join.
- Public: nearby readers can discover and join.
- Add a group image so your circle is easy to recognise.


INVITE YOUR PEOPLE
Join with a simple six-digit code
No complicated setup. Share the group code with friends, colleagues or book-club members and they can find the group straight away.
Perfect for: workplace clubs, neighbourhood groups, university societies, families and private circles of friends.

BUILD A SHARED LIBRARY
See what your group can read before buying another copy
Once members add their books, the group library becomes a shared shelf. Search titles, see who owns each book and whether it is available to lend or give away.
This turns a book club into something useful between meetings too: a living library made from the books your community already has.

04 ยท KEEP THE CONVERSATION TOGETHER
Chat beside the books you are sharing
Use Group Chat for recommendations, reading updates and pickup coordination. BookMingle also posts activity updates when members add books to the shared library, so everyone can see the collection grow.
No separate spreadsheet for the library and no separate chat thread for borrowing.
